Congratulations to the Nigerian music stars, Wizkid, Tiwa Savage, Omah Lay and the Ghanaian singer, Kidi as they all got nominated at the NAACP award in outstanding categories.
The National Association for Advancement of Coloured People, NAACP on Tuesday made the development known in a virtual event on NAACP’s Instagram channel which was hosted by actress Kyla Pratt, Black-ish actor, singer Tinashe and Marcus Scribner.
Singer Wizkid was nominated for “Essence”, featuring Tems and Justin Bieber, while Fireboy DML was nominated for his hit song, “Peru”, Tiwa Savage was nominated for her hit track, “Somebody’s Son”, featuring Brandy, got her the nomination, Kidi and Omah Lay were nominated for their song, “Touch it”, and “understand”, respectively.
The Winners of the award will be made known during a two-hour live television special, which will be hosted by seven-time NAACP Image Awards winner, Anthony Anderson, airing on Saturday, Feb. 26, 2022,
